Hotels in Vesterbro/Kongens Enghave,Copenhagen
SSermsiri S 2026.05.03
I had a great stay here. The place looks exactly like the photos - modern, clean, and well maintained. The staff were friendly, proactive, and very helpful. I was especially impressed by the cleanliness of the shared areas, bathrooms, kitchen, and sleeping hub. I was initially worried about using shared bathrooms, but the bathrooms were very clean, and other guests were considerate in keeping them tidy after use. If you do not bring slippers, they are also available from the vending machine, which is convenient. The sleeping hub was higher and more spacious than expected, warm and comfortable, with power outlets and USB-C ports on both sides of the bed. Wi-Fi was strong, and I was able to use the call booth for a virtual meeting. The wristband system for opening doors and making purchases inside the property was also very convenient. I also enjoyed using the shared sauna, especially after coming in from the cold. The location is excellent, close to a bus stop with easy access to Copenhagen Central Station and Tivoli. There are supermarkets, international restaurants, and a laundromat nearby. Overall, I highly recommend CityHub Copenhagen for a clean, comfortable, convenient, and well-designed stay.

MMr.Saif 赛义夫My recent stay at the Scandic Glostrup presented a bit of a trade-off. While the hotel offered good services and a nice breakfast, its location being far from the city center was a significant factor in my experience. The journey to the heart of Copenhagen took approximately half an hour, which required some planning and consideration for transportation. This distance might be a drawback for those primarily interested in easily accessing central attractions and nightlife. However, the hotel itself provided a comfortable and well-serviced environment. The staff were helpful, and the amenities were satisfactory. I particularly enjoyed the nice breakfast, which offered a good variety and quality of food to start the day. In conclusion, Scandic Glostrup could be a suitable option for travelers who prioritize good service and a pleasant hotel experience and don't mind the commute to the city center. If being centrally located is a top priority, however, the half-hour travel time needs to be factored into the decision.
